| @cat9921
Only if you can modify the cards firmware so it has the same ID as Elbox's spider which themselves are modified standard cards. You'll still need the drivers that come with the Spider and you'll also need the Poseiden USB stack. |

| @Hypex
The Spider came later when the initial surge of Mediator sales a so they probably decided to factor in the development cost of the driver and healthy profit into price of the Spider. It was also still considerably cheaper than a Subway or Highway if you already had a Mediator.
